Output f21fc5cc5a1550d42a9f8627e4a3ee6007c90c643f40b04e015aa65d8a75963d:0

value
3128541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8a42a09b6c323d121636a602dd405f81838bdaa OP_EQUAL
address
3QMiASt3emazAgth8Mzkx11bKmYSb9iUE1
transaction
f21fc5cc5a1550d42a9f8627e4a3ee6007c90c643f40b04e015aa65d8a75963d
spent
true